If anyone has any objections, please let me know. ------------------ From: Dimitris Vlachos [ Upstream commit a11dd49dcb9376776193e15641f84fcc1e5980c9 ] Offset vmemmap so that the first page of vmemmap will be mapped to the first page of physical memory in order to ensure that vmemmap’s bounds will be respected during pfn_to_page()/page_to_pfn() operations. The conversion macros will produce correct SV39/48/57 addresses for every possible/valid DRAM_BASE inside the physical memory limits. v2:Address Alex's comments Suggested-by: Alexandre Ghiti Signed-off-by: Dimitris Vlachos Reported-by: Dimitris Vlachos Closes: https://lore.kernel.org/linux-riscv/20240202135030.42265-1-csd4492@csd.uoc.gr Fixes: d95f1a542c3d ("RISC-V: Implement sparsemem") Reviewed-by: Alexandre Ghiti Link: https://lore.kernel.org/r/20240229191723.32779-1-dvlachos@ics.forth.gr Signed-off-by: Palmer Dabbelt Signed-off-by: Sasha Levin --- arch/riscv/include/asm/pgtable.h |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-) diff --git a/arch/riscv/include/asm/pgtable.h b/arch/riscv/include/asm/pgtable.h index ec8468ddad4a0..76b131e7bbcad 100644 --- a/arch/riscv/include/asm/pgtable.h +++ b/arch/riscv/include/asm/pgtable.h @@ -84,7 +84,7 @@ * Define vmemmap for pfn_to_page & page_to_pfn calls.
